Franciscan Health's new Michigan City hospital has received additional backing from a pair of Region businesses.

Franciscan Health in a statement said Horizon Bank and Northern Illinois Public Service Co. each gifted the new Michigan City hospital $25,000. Horizon Bank’s gift will support the Blessed Maria Theresia Bonzel Community Room, a meeting space on the hospital’s first floor, while NIPSCO’s donation will support the Dunes Café, the hospital’s dining area.

A section of a dedication plaque that hangs in the cafe reads, “We look for programs and partnerships that are meaningful to the local community and the company. The Dunes Café is a project that makes sense. The new Michigan City hospital will serve many community members, and NIPSCO is pleased to be a partner with Franciscan Health.”

In the community room, a dedication plaque there reads, “Contributing to the betterment of the communities we call home is a value deeply rooted in Horizon’s culture. It is this value and supporting actions that have resulted in a philanthropic history that dates back to 1873 when Horizon first established in Michigan City, Indiana. Horizon proudly supports the vision of Franciscan Health and their dedication to addressing the healthcare needs in Michigan City and the surrounding communities.”

Dean Mazzoni, president and CEO of Franciscan Health Michigan City, was thankful for the contributions from NIPSCO and Horizon Bank.

“Their sponsorships help support our shared mission of service to the public through spaces that foster community and fellowship,” he said.

Franciscan Health’s new $243 million hospital in Michigan City opened Jan. 12.
